如何在github上寻找优秀开源项目
-
在GitHub上寻找优秀的开源项目可以通过以下几个步骤进行:
1. 使用GitHub的搜索功能:GitHub提供了一个强大的搜索功能,可以根据关键词和过滤选项来寻找你感兴趣的项目。在GitHub首页的搜索框中输入关键词,然后点击搜索按钮。你可以使用一些过滤选项来缩小搜索范围,例如语言、星级等。
2. 查看GitHub的热门项目:GitHub会根据项目的热度与活跃度将一些优秀的项目展示给用户。在GitHub首页的”Explore”部分,你可以找到一些受欢迎的项目,这些项目通常具有高星级和大量的贡献者。你可以从中寻找你感兴趣的项目。
3. 浏览GitHub的趋势页面:GitHub提供了一个趋势页面,该页面显示了在一段时间内热门的项目、开发者以及相关的话题。你可以从这些趋势中找到一些备受关注的项目。
4. 加入GitHub上的开发者社区:在GitHub上有很多活跃的开发者社区,他们会定期分享一些优秀的开源项目。你可以通过加入这些社区,参与讨论和交流,从中获得一些项目推荐。
5. 关注GitHub上的个人和组织:在GitHub上,你可以关注一些你认为有价值的个人或组织,这样你可以在他们发布新项目或更新项目时收到通知。你可以通过查看他们的个人资料或组织资料,了解他们的活动并找到一些有意义的项目。
6. 考虑项目的贡献度和活跃度:在选择项目时,你可以关注项目的贡献度和活跃度。项目的贡献度可以通过查看项目的提交记录和贡献者列表来了解。活跃度可以通过查看项目的最近更新时间和ISSUE以及PR的处理情况来评估。
通过以上的步骤,你可以在GitHub上找到一些优秀的开源项目,从而获得学习和参与的机会。同时,你也可以根据自己的兴趣和需求,选择适合自己的项目进行学习和贡献。
2年前 -
在GitHub上寻找优秀的开源项目是一种很好的学习和参与开源社区的方式。以下是一些方法,可以帮助您在GitHub上寻找并选择优秀的开源项目。
1. 使用GitHub的搜索功能:GitHub的搜索功能非常强大,可以根据关键字、项目语言、星级、更新时间等多个条件进行搜索。您可以根据自己的需求,通过输入关键字来搜索相关的开源项目。
2. 查看GitHub的热门项目:GitHub每天都会显示一些热门项目,这些项目通常是由社区认可的、质量较高的项目。您可以根据这些热门项目来寻找您感兴趣的领域,并了解项目的质量和受欢迎程度。
3. 阅读README文件和文档:每个GitHub项目都会有一个README文件,其中包含了项目的介绍、使用方法、贡献指南等。阅读这些文件可以帮助您了解项目的目标、功能和使用方式。此外,一些优秀的开源项目还会提供详细的文档,以帮助用户更好地理解和使用项目。
4. 查看项目的issue和PR:查看项目的issue(问题)和PR(拉取请求)可以帮助您了解项目的活跃度和开发进展情况。如果项目有很多开放问题和活跃的PR,这通常意味着项目正在不断进化和改进。
5. 参与社区交流:加入项目的社区讨论、邮件列表、论坛等可以让您更好地了解项目的开发进程和技术细节。通过与其他开发者交流,您还可以获取更多关于项目的建议、问题解答和学习资源。
总之,寻找优秀的开源项目需要一定的耐心和时间,但通过合适的搜索和阅读,您可以找到符合自己需求的项目。选择一个活跃的、有社区支持和贡献的优秀项目,可以为您的学习和成长提供很好的机会。
2年前 -
在Github上寻找优秀的开源项目是一种非常常见的做法,而Github本身拥有着丰富的开源项目资源。下面将介绍一种方法,帮助你在Github上寻找到优秀的开源项目。
1. 使用Github的搜索功能:Github提供了一个强大的搜索功能,可帮助你在仓库、代码、问题等多个方面中搜索相关内容。你可以根据关键词来搜索,比如你可以通过搜索关键词”awesome”、”best practices”、”awesome project”或者其他与你感兴趣的技术相关的关键词来寻找优秀的开源项目。
2. 检查精品名单:很多人和组织会创建”Awesome”系列的仓库,其中会整理和推荐相关技术领域下的优秀开源项目。你可以通过搜索关键词”awesome”,检查一下相关的精品名单仓库,如awesome-python、awesome-java等。
3. 浏览热门项目:在Github上,你可以从热门项目中找到一些优秀的开源项目。你可以点击”Explore”选项卡,然后选择”Repositories”,接着浏览Github上的热门项目。你可以根据项目的Star数量和Contributors数量来判断一个项目的受欢迎程度。
4. 参考个人资料和组织资料:在Github上,每个用户和组织都有个人资料和组织资料页面。你可以在这些页面上查看用户或组织所关注的仓库和所创建的仓库,这些都是一些高质量的开源项目。
5. 参考社区推荐:Github有一些社区,如Reddit上的r/programming、Hacker News、Medium等,这些社区中会有很多开发者分享一些他们认为优秀的开源项目。你可以在这些社区上查找相关主题的帖子,获取一些推荐的项目。
6. 关注优秀开发者:在Github上,一些优秀的开发者会参与到一些知名的开源项目中,你可以通过关注他们,查看他们参与的项目和创建的项目,从中发掘一些优秀开源项目。
以上是在Github上寻找优秀开源项目的一些方法和操作流程,希望对你有所帮助。在寻找开源项目时,记得要结合自己的兴趣和技术方向,选择适合自己的项目进行学习和参与。
2年前